WebMar 24, 2024 · Type 2 diabetes —a chronic condition that affects the way the body processes blood sugar (glucose)—is one of the leading causes of heart disease in Black communities. 1. Black people are disproportionately impacted by diabetes and as a result, have an increased risk of heart disease. WebMar 9, 2024 · In 2024, African Americans were 30 percent more likely to die from heart disease than non-Hispanic whites. Although African American adults are 30 percent more likely to have high blood pressure, they are less likely than non-Hispanic whites to have their blood pressure under control.
